Mohun Bagan 1-2 Salgaokar
Mohun Bagan suffered a setback to their title hopes as they were beaten by old rivals Salgaokar SC. Sueoka Ryuji helped Bagan getting an early lead when he scored from a header in the 13th minute. Coach Karim Bencharifa kept Zenith Mashangva beside NS Manju as a defender in the starting XI. Zenith sent a long through from the right into the box that found Sueoka who headed the ball into the goal (1-0)
Later Ekene Ikenwa replaced injured Avneet Singh Shergill. With this change Salgaokar started building on moves that put the rival defense with Manju, donning the jersey for the first time in the season, under pressure constantly. In the 44th minute Milagres Gonsalves shot a long through into the box that found Keita Mandjou who chest-trapped the ball , got past Manju and pushed the ball past Shilton’s right side (1-1). At the lemon break the score levelled 1-1! At the 47th minute Francis Fernandes moved up on the right flank, got past Bagan defenders and went for a final pass to Keita Mandjou who missed the ball and Ekene Ikenwa tapped in to the goal (1-2)! Coach Karim made couple of changes as Masih replaced Manju and Snehasish replaced Ishfaq. Bagan almost found the equalizer in the 52nd minute when Barreto got a pass from Ishfaq and his header was foiled by Luciano Sabrosa. Luciano did well to consolidate Salgaokar defense and Bagan failed to score the equalizer. Bagan got an opportunity to ride onto the top position in the League table but this loss kept them at bay! Goals : MB : Sueoka Ryuji SSC: Keita Mandjou, and Ekene Ikenwa Yellow Card : Ishfaq Ahmed (MB), Rocus Lamare ( SSC) Team : Shilton, Surkumar, Manju (Masih), Zenith, Biswajit (Tomba), James, Marcos, Kulothungan, Ishfaq(Snehasish), Sueoka, Barreto
Mohun Bagan 2-1 Mahindra United
So many optimism before the game, so many positive comments on our players coming of age. And yes, team Mohun Bagan did what it does best – wins 2-1 against Mahindra United. Karim Bencharifa’s men came from a goal down in what was a pulsating first leg tie between the country’s best bets for the iLeague this year. The visitors equalized from a Marcos goal and later had a comfortable win with Sueoka scoring the winner. Bagan is now having 20 points from 11 matches, same as Mahindra United. Mahindra (+13) retains the top spot and Bagan(+10) might have to wait couple of rounds to place itself at the top.
Bagan was in an attacking mood right from the word GO. In the 2nd minute Bagan earned a free kick. Marcos took the shot. But Subhasish was alert and collected the ball well.
